Vahid Məsuliyyət Prinsipinin üstünlükləri nələrdir?
Vahid Məsuliyyət Prinsipinin üstünlükləri nələrdir?

Video: Vahid Məsuliyyət Prinsipinin üstünlükləri nələrdir?

Video: Vahid Məsuliyyət Prinsipinin üstünlükləri nələrdir?
Video: HACCP sistemi və qida məhsullarının təhlükəsizliyinin idarə edilməsi 2024, Bilər
Anonim

Yalnız bir olan siniflər, proqram komponentləri və mikroservislər məsuliyyət izah etmək, başa düşmək və həyata keçirmək hər şeyin həllini təmin edənlərdən daha asandır. Bu, səhvlərin sayını azaldır, inkişaf sürətinizi artırır və bir proqram tərtibatçısı kimi həyatınızı çox asanlaşdırır.

Həmçinin, vahid məsuliyyət prinsipi nəyi ehtiva edir?

The vahid məsuliyyət prinsipi (SRP) proqramdakı hər bir sinif və ya modulun olması lazım olduğunu bildirir məsuliyyət sadəcə bir subay həmin proqramın funksionallığının bir hissəsidir. Bundan əlavə, onun elementləri məsuliyyət əlaqəli olmayan siniflərə yayılmaqdansa, məsul sinif tərəfindən əhatə olunmalıdır.

Bundan əlavə, məsuliyyət nədir? məsuliyyət . Bir insanın yerinə yetirməli olduğu və nəticədə uğursuzluğa görə cəzası olan bir tapşırığı (kimsə tərəfindən verilmiş və ya öz vədi və ya şəraiti ilə yaradılmış) qənaətbəxş şəkildə yerinə yetirmək və ya başa çatdırmaq vəzifəsi və ya öhdəliyi.

Sonradan sual yaranır ki, möhkəm prinsiplər nə üçün vacibdir?

MƏKTƏK beşi təmsil edən abbreviaturadır prinsipləri çox vacibdir biz OOP paradiqması ilə inkişaf etdikdə, əlavə olaraq bir vacibdir hər bir tərtibatçının bilməli olduğu bilik. Bunları başa düşmək və tətbiq etmək prinsipləri daha keyfiyyətli kod yazmağa və buna görə də daha yaxşı bir tərtibatçı olmağa imkan verəcək.

Vahid məsuliyyət prinsipi C# nədir?

The Vahid Məsuliyyət Prinsipi bildirir ki, sinifdə dəyişiklik üçün bir və yalnız bir səbəb olmalıdır, yəni alt sistem, modul, sinif və ya funksiyada dəyişiklik üçün birdən çox səbəb olmamalıdır.

Tövsiyə: